Envy 110 Printer D411a
Mac OS X 10.7 Lion

Dear Jeff.

Your colleague DavidSMP is dealing with the problem. It would be useful if the printer was programmed to indicate the difference between a time expired ink cartridge and a non genuine cartridge.

I was unaware that time expired cartridges would not work in my printer. The problem I have is that there is no indication at the time of purchase, or on the packaging, as far as I am aware, of the expiry date of the 300XL black cartridges. In the UK this is a consumer rights issue. I have made a complaint to our local Trading Standards department. Complaint reference; 14198078. This coerced the vendor to give me a refund on the purchase price of the cartridge. The case is therefore closed. The fact that there is no expiry date on the packaging is still an outstanding issue.
